Ashburys Train Station, being a small local station, lacks some of the amenities commonly found in larger facilities. There is no ticket office, ticket machines, or smartcard validators, which means commuters must secure their tickets online or ahead of time. For those requiring assistance, note that there is no staff help or customer help points available; however, an induction loop is installed for those with hearing aids.
Accessibility at Ashburys requires some preplanning due to the absence of step-free access and tactile paving. For travelers requiring ramp access, boarding ramps are available on all trains. Although the station does not host waiting rooms, accessible toilets, or refreshment options, seating is provided.
Traveling onward from Ashburys is relatively straightforward. Rail replacement services pick up and drop off under the railway bridge on Pottery Lane. For taxi services, you can find details and book via the Northern Railway's Cab4You service. Need to plan a bus trip? Printable formats for your onward journey information are available here. Ticketing at Danescourt is straightforward and user-friendly. Although the station does not operate a traditional ticket office, there are ticket machines available for collecting online purchases. These machines accept major debit and credit cards, providing a seamless experience, especially for those who prefer contactless modes of payment—making it hassle-free to get started on your trip. The station also supports smartcard validators, ensuring a swift transit experience for commuters using modern travel cards.
Efforts have been made to enhance accessibility at Danescourt Station, which holds a category B2 accessibility rating. It provides step-free access to platforms, facilitating convenient travel for those with reduced mobility or those carrying heavy luggage. Though the station does not feature ticket barriers, it houses essential installations like induction loops to assist passengers with hearing impairments.
Despite the absence of a waiting room and restroom facilities, there is a seating area available for passenger convenience. Moreover, if assistance is needed during your journey, help points across the station ensure you can swiftly get in touch with staff support when necessary.
Continuing your journey from Danescourt Station can be as adventurous as it is convenient. The location is well connected with various onward travel options. For instance, replacements or connections via bus services are conveniently arranged at the station entrance on Llantrisant Road. Interestingly, although the station lacks dedicated bicycle storage, bicycle hire is available, offering a lovely way to explore the surrounding areas by bike.
